12-bit, 100 kS/s successive approximation analog-to-digital converter (ADC) with a single-ended input. This unipolar device features a parallel interface and operates from a 4.75V to 5.25V supply range. Packaged in a 24-pin SOIC for surface mounting, it offers a maximum power dissipation of 150mW and an operating temperature range of 0°C to 70°C. RoHS compliant and lead-free.
